Kaycee's Chicken Stew

Well, I've had several people ask me for the "recipe" for my chicken stew. So, I'm finally getting around to typing it up. I don't really have a recipe, so I'll just tell you how I made it last time.

You will need:




  • One small, whole chicken (sometimes I roast one myself and sometimes I cheat and get a rotisserie chicken already cooked)



  • One 28 oz can of diced tomatoes



  • One 14.5 oz can of Italian style diced tomatoes



  • 2 bags of frozen Kroger 12 oz vegetable soup mix - this includes carrots, potatoes, corn, green beans, lima beans, okra, green peas, celery and onions



  • salt and pepper


If your chicken is uncooked, roast in the oven @350 degrees, breast side up for 20 minutes per pound. Then, I simply shred my chicken, and put it in the rest of the ingredients (don't drain the tomatoes). If you have a larger chicken, you will need another bag of vegetables and one or two more cans of tomatoes. Just depends on how much chicken you have. Bring to a boil, reduce heat, cover and simmer for at least an hour (two or three is better). Oh, and you'll need to add some water.


Make sure you use the italian flavored tomatoes - that's what makes it so good! :)
